Output d21087be2cd91a981c4038836bc253afd54aa0fac69ae6b96d67ed5f550afb72:1

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c10619eca36c87e60a3c4671e1c805b53faae2c OP_EQUAL
address
3Qfoq5aT6SnpGjqqkLLiGh54YXNY9bErEV
transaction
d21087be2cd91a981c4038836bc253afd54aa0fac69ae6b96d67ed5f550afb72
spent
true